Automatic superseded task cleanup
Blog post from Octopus Deploy
Octopus Deploy introduces a feature to manage superseded tasks in continuous integration and continuous deployment (CI/CD) pipelines, aiming to enhance efficiency by automatically canceling redundant deployments. This occurs when multiple deployments are queued for the same project and environment, with newer tasks rendering older ones unnecessary. By canceling superseded tasks before they start, Octopus accelerates deployments, reduces feedback cycles, and optimizes resource use, while ensuring that tasks already in progress are not interrupted. Additionally, this feature includes an option to cancel running tasks awaiting external approvals, such as pull request merges, to further streamline processes. These settings are enabled by default for new projects but can be customized for individual project requirements, with detailed documentation available for users seeking more information.
